Campa Cola Replaces Thums Up as IPL 2025 Co-Presenter

Campa Cola, a beverage brand owned by Reliance Consumer Products, has secured the co-presenting rights for the Indian Premier League (IPL) 2025. The deal, valued at Rs 200 crore, marks a significant shift in India’s beverage market, traditionally dominated by global giants like Coca-Cola. The move highlights Reliance’s strategy to rapidly scale its presence across India and to introduce more products, including sports drinks, during the IPL season.

Key Highlights

  • Co-Presenting Rights Deal: Campa Cola has acquired the Rs 200 crore co-presenting rights for IPL 2025.
  • Market Impact: This sponsorship replaces Coca-Cola’s Thums Up, which held the same rights in the previous season.

Strategic Reason

  • Competition in Beverage Market: The deal positions Campa Cola to compete more aggressively in the Indian beverage market, challenging Coca-Cola’s dominance.
  • Reliance’s Product Promotion: Alongside Campa Cola, Reliance Consumer Products will promote its sports drinks, Spinner and RasKik Gluco Energy, during IPL 2025.
  • Sponsorship Deals for Spinner: Spinner, co-created with cricketer Muttiah Muralitharan, has signed sponsorship deals with several IPL teams.
  • Coca-Cola’s Continued Presence: Coca-Cola will maintain its existing partnerships with IPL teams and expand its sponsorships.

Additional Context

  • Increased IPL Ad Revenue: IPL 2025’s combined ad revenue from TV and OTT platforms is expected to rise by 8-10%, reaching Rs 4,500 crore.
  • Summer Soft Drink Sales: The IPL season will coincide with the summer months, which account for over half of annual soft drink sales in India.
  • IPL Franchise Valuation: IPL franchises have seen a significant rise in brand value, with top teams surpassing $100 million for the first time in 2024.
